A former Chairman of Odua Investment Company and ex-Secretary to Oyo State Government, Barrister Sharafadeen Abiodun Alli has announced his interest in contesting for the governorship seat of the state under the umbrella of the opposition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) come 2019.

The lawyer-turned-politician made this formal announcement while featuring on a Space FM Ibadan radio programme on Tuesday.

The programme which was monitored by PMParrot also saw the erudite Ibadanman commenting on other salient issues on politics and governance.

Specifically on the ding-dong affair within the PDP in Oyo State, Alli had this to say: “There’s nothing like factions in PDP in Oyo state. The purported harmonisation was an attempt but didn’t see the light of the day. With this,PDP is determined to take over the government in the State by God’s grace in 2019.

He also took time to speak on the security situation in Nigeria saying that “the Security situation in Nigeria is nothing to write home about. Dapchi students kidnapped in Yobe State by insurgents clearly shows the situation  in the country as far as security is concerned is not reliable.

On the fast approaching Local Government election in Oyo State, Alli submitted that the Oyo State Independent Electoral Commision, OYSIEC is not independent at all.

His words “OYSIEC of today is more or less  an APC institution because most of the commission members and appointed local govt electoral officers are card carrying members of the ruling party”.

Sharafadeen Alli became popular as a politician when at the age of 28 he became the first Executive Chairman of Ibadan North Local Government Area. At age 35, he was a Senator-Elect and at 40, he became the SSG of Oyo State.
